Mennonite youth workers invited to meet in Kansas City

YouthMinCouncil_AD_2014Mennonite Church USA youth ministry leaders are planning a gathering for youth ministry workers across the church. Youth pastors, youth sponsors and other Mennonites connected to youth ministry are invited to the gathering in Kansas City, Mo., May 12–15, 2014.

Meeting at the site of the 2015 convention of Mennonite Church USA will give participants a chance to see the convention site and have input into the convention planning process.

“We are always looking at ways to improve the convention, and this meeting will be a great time to hear from youth workers and test a few ideas with them,” says Glen Guyton, director of Finance and Convention Planning for Mennonite Church USA.

Participants will also be introduced to new resources and hear input from youth ministry experts.

“We are still in the early planning stage,” says Jon Heinly, chair of the Youth Ministry Leadership Team for Mennonite Church USA, “but we envision this to be a rich time of networking youth pastors, conference youth ministers and agency staff as well as providing some worthwhile input for youth ministry practitioners.”

Heinly encourages youth workers to mark their calendars for the May 12–15 gathering and to watch for more information in the coming months.
